§ 115C-153 — Administration of career and technical education

Text

The State Board of Education shall be the sole State agency for the State administration of career and technical education at all levels, shall be designated as the State Board of Career and Technical Education, and shall have all necessary authority to cooperate with any and all federal agencies in the administration of national acts assisting career and technical education, to administer any legislation pursuant thereto enacted by the General Assembly of North Carolina, and to cooperate with local boards of education in providing career and technical education programs, services, and activities for youth and adults residing in the areas under their jurisdiction. (1977, c. 490, s. 2; 1981, c. 423, s. 1; 1993, c. 180, s. 3; 2017-57, s. 7.23H(e).)
